Output 208667dbb08f5fb71864b02b331acbca4d47ebbed459db3d35805d67a2fcd7d6:0

value
688100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f106bc9531f76632e15f7227a12895bc7aec39a OP_EQUAL
address
3DGsQrqj5mS9ZHufjF9hNLhHTEtgi2bfwp
transaction
208667dbb08f5fb71864b02b331acbca4d47ebbed459db3d35805d67a2fcd7d6
confirmations
7282
spent
true